Do Burnt Pots And Pans Still Work?

I just got back home and saw that i had left a pan with water on the stove. I just got back after about 5 hours and the pan, which was stainless steal cuisinart is now a kinda brown gold color. The color doesnt bug me so much, but can i still cook with this pot?

  1. T M Says:

    If it has a NON-STICK surface, its fried and won’t work right anymore. That’s been my experience. If it doesn’t, then some cleaning with baking soda should bring back its orginal color.

  5. dutchlad Says:

    Use a cup of baking soda and boil in a couple of cups of water. Let sit till cool, and clean pan. It is then OK to use, although it may be a bit black from the burned area.
